Debt refers to the funds that a company borrows from external parties to support its operations. Similar to any loan, debt involves a cost, known as interest. Companies with minimal debt experience lower interest expenses, leading to increased profits and greater access to funds for potential growth and expansion. While debt is not inherently negative, a lower level of debt is generally considered advantageous for a company.

Net profit margin represents the percentage of a company’s profit or net income in relation to its revenue. This metric provides insight into whether a company is generating sufficient profit. Additionally, the ratio serves as an indicator of whether the company is effectively managing its operating and overhead costs.

A dividend is a share of a company’s profits distributed to its shareholders, signifying the company’s profitability and financial well-being. Dividend yield, expressed as a percentage, represents the portion of a company’s share price paid out as dividends.
It’s important to note that the decision to offer dividends is at the company’s discretion. Some companies may choose not to pay dividends and instead reinvest profits into the business or retain them as reserves for future needs. Consequently, a company not declaring dividends does not necessarily make it a poor investment. Examining a company’s dividend history over several years can provide valuable insights into its financial performance.
